Address 0 PPC

PCwqru7nuqsrDw77sZohhk4UnUDVLJGbuo

Confirmed

Total Received13.608308 PPC
Total Sent13.608308 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PCwqru7nuqsrDw77sZohhk4UnUDVLJGbuo13.608308 PPC
Fee: 0.01 PPC
586804 Confirmations13.598308 PPC
PCwqru7nuqsrDw77sZohhk4UnUDVLJGbuo13.608308 PPC
PUeYeThkX9n812eatqzgnejDVKc1mynUJ5101.010897 PPC
Fee: 0.01 PPC
586827 Confirmations114.619205 PPC